Sarah White
INSTRUCTOR

Sarah White trained at Ballet Center of Houston for 13 years where she was also apart of their performance company, Houston Repertoire Ballet for 6 years. During that time she performed in their annual production of The Nutcracker as well as several mixed repertoires. Some favorite ballets that she has performed include Giselle, Paquita, Cinderella, Midsummer Night’s Dream, Sleeping Beauty, and La Bayadere. She also had the privilege of choreographing original works as apart of their annual Choreography Project. She has attended many summer intensives at BCH learning from guest instructors such as Andrew Murphy, Claudio Muñoz, Priscilla Nathan-Murphy, and Steve Brule. Sarah continued her dance training at Belhaven University where she received her BA in Dance. While there, she had the opportunity to learn from many guest choreographers, most notably the late Henry Danton. Most recently, she was honored with choreographing an abridged version of The Nutcracker for Fair field Dance Center.
